Introduction to Flutter Entertainment’s Challenges
Flutter Entertainment has been facing significant challenges in recent months, with its stock price declining by 20% over the past month and 28% over the past three months. This decline has been accompanied by a change in analyst sentiment, with several banks and brokers reassessing their views and downgrading the company’s stock. The downgrades and lower price targets are largely due to concerns over short-term headwinds, which have added to the pressure on the company’s stock. Furthermore, UK regulatory developments and a recent settlement related to social responsibility failures have added another layer of complexity for investors to consider.

Valuation and Growth Prospects
The most popular narrative surrounding Flutter Entertainment’s stock is that it is undervalued, with a fair value of $295.63 compared to a current share price of $174.91. This valuation gap is based on assumptions of long-term growth and profitability, driven by the expansion of online gambling and iGaming in newly regulated and high-growth markets. The company’s revenue and earnings are expected to accelerate, leveraging increasing global internet and smartphone penetration and regulatory liberalization. However, this narrative is not without risks, and regulatory and tax changes, as well as the success of recent acquisitions, may impact the company’s long-term earnings and cash flow.
